Calcium Nitrite is an inorganic nitrite salt classified as an industrial chemical, commonly supplied as an aqueous solution or solid form for controlled industrial and process applications. Composed of calcium cations and nitrite anions (CAS 13780-06-8), it is utilized in areas such as chemical processing, corrosion inhibition systems, construction-related formulations, and other regulated applications where nitrite functionality is required. Physicochemical properties
| Property | Description |
|---|---|
| IUPAC Name | Calcium nitrite |
| CAS Number | 13780-06-8 |
| Molecular Formula | Ca(NO₂)₂ or CaN₂O₄ |
| Molecular Weight | 132.09 g/mol (or 132.089 g/mol, depending on the source) |
| Appearance | Pure product is colorless to pale yellow hexagonal crystals, easily deliquescent |
| Density | 2.23 g/cm³ |
| Melting Point | 390 °C (or 81-85°C for a different form or under different conditions, but 390 °C is more commonly reported) |
| Boiling Point | Not explicitly provided in most sources (some indicate N/A or not applicable due to decomposition before boiling) |
| Solubility | Soluble in water; slowly soluble in alcohol |
| Stability | Stable, but easily deliquescent. Long-term storage or damaged inner bags may lead to caking, which does not affect the quality of use |
Application Areas
Reinforced concrete engineering: used as a cement hardening accelerator, antifreeze and rust inhibitor, can extend the service life of concrete buildings by 15-20 years
Pharmaceutical industry, organic synthesis, lubricant corrosion inhibitors
Heavy oil washing, lubricating oil emulsification
Storage conditions
Environmental requirements: Store in a cool, dry, well ventilated dedicated warehouse, away from sources of fire and heat. The recommended temperature for the warehouse should not exceed 30 ℃, and the relative humidity should be controlled below 80%
Isolation measures: Separate from reducing agents, organic compounds, acids, active metal powders, etc. to avoid mixing and causing combustion or explosion. Packaging should be sealed to prevent moisture absorption or contact with air.
Special precautions: Long term storage may cause clumping, but it usually does not affect the quality of use. During transportation, it is necessary to prevent rain and sun exposure to avoid packaging damage
Safety precautions
Operation protection: Wear dust masks, chemical safety goggles, rubber gloves, and anti-virus clothing. The operating area should be kept ventilated to avoid dust accumulation.
Leakage treatment: Small leaks can be diluted with water, while large leaks need to be collected and disposed of after being adsorbed by sand.
Firefighting measures: Use misty water or sandy soil to extinguish a fire, and prohibit the use of flammable fire extinguishing agents
